Must have 4 sources for reference page (2 internet , 2 books or articles . Eric Erickson faced a lot of problems with psychological identity when he was a child . These events may have brought about his interest in identity crisis and psychology . His mother Karla Abrahamsen concealed the true identity of his father from Eric when he was a child . Eric 's mother was from a good Jewish family in Copenhagen , Denmark . They had developed a good name through charity and serving immigrants from Russia . Karla was married to Waldemar Isidor Salomonsen , a Jewish businessman . Eric (who was first known as `Eric Salomonsen ) was officially born in Germany on 15th June , 1902 . His true father was Danish , and many people suggest that his name was Eric . Karla worked as a nurse and later married a Jewish physician by the name of Dr . Theodor Homburger (in 1904 , who had treated Eric as a child patient . His stepfather adopted Eric , and was now known as Eric Homburger . Identity was one of the biggest problems Eric and faced in his early life , and these events may have provoked him to develop his own theory . The changing identify of Eric was mainly to keep the details of his father a secret . Eric was often teased in school for belonging to the Scandinavian community . They also nagged him for being a Jew and the manner in which he spoke German . Eric was mainly interested in arts during his high school days . Eric developed the psychosocial theory on social development . He also added more details to Freud 's psychosexual theory by providing three stages more . Besides , he supplemented the Ego theory , by suggesting the manner in which the ego is affected by the Id . Erickson considered that the environment of the child played a very important role in its development , adjustment , growth , creation of self-awareness and identity . He himself experienced the identity crisis during childhood . Erickson found it very difficult to get over the identity problem he was experiencing . Erickson began to research child psychoanalysis in the 1920 's along with Ann Freud . In 1933 , he migrated to the US to study at the University . In America , he officially changed his name to Eric Erickson . He developed a lot of interest in the relations between society and child development . He studied American children in detail to understand child psychology . He wrote this first book Childhood and Society in 1950 (Cramer , C . et al , 1997 . Eric Erickson believed in Freud 's Ego psychology . He also accepted the concepts added to Freud 's theory by his associates , namely , Heinz Hartmann and Anna Freud .
